Mystery Skype ~ Hattiesburg, Mississippi

April 26, 2012 · No Comments · Curriculum Highlights, Just for Fun, Photography, projects, Reading, Skype, Social Studies, Technology, Writing

Bloggers – Joey and Pascal

If you don’t know what a mystery skype call is, it is where you ask questions or listen to clues to find what state they live in. We decided to ask questions. We started 10:28 A.M. When we ask our first two questions they had trouble finding answers to them. Then after they said yes to one of our question we got to ask a follow up question. After they asked a question which the answer was no, our video camera was low so we had to change the batteries.

A couple minutes later when we answered one of their questions yes, they got really excited. Then we answered yes to their follow-up questions so they got another follow-up question. Then finally the answer to their 2nd follow-up question.

The three in a row must have given them a good hint because the next time they could ask a question they guessed our state right. It took us a while to guess their state. Then we asked some questions about each others state, and said good bye.
